Taking the Digital SAT in the UAE

Most SAT candidates in the UAE study at international, British-curriculum (A-Level) or IB schools in Dubai, Abu Dhabi and Sharjah, where US university applications are common alongside the UK route. The Digital SAT is taken on College Board's Bluebook app at authorised international test centres in the larger cities — and because UAE centres fill early, students should register at least 6 weeks before their date (the international fee is around US$111).

The 2026 SAT dates (March 14, May 2, June 6, August 22, September 12, October 3, November 7, December 5) follow the same global calendar, so a UAE student can sit the test locally without travelling. With the UAE weekend now Saturday–Sunday, our sessions fit neatly around the school week, scheduled in GST (UTC+4). Applying to US universities from the UAE

The UAE sends a large and growing number of students to US universities each year, many from American-curriculum schools in Dubai and Abu Dhabi where the US route is the natural next step, and many more from British-curriculum and IB schools weighing the US alongside the UK. US admissions are holistic — they read grades, essays, activities and the SAT together — and the SAT gives admissions officers a single comparable number to read a UAE applicant against a global pool of different curricula.

For international applicants, a strong SAT is rarely neutral even at test-optional colleges: it can offset an unfamiliar grading system and is widely used to award merit scholarships that meaningfully cut high international tuition. The practical rule is the same as for US students — aim for a score in or above your target college’s middle-50% range. The Digital SAT is not officially easier or harder, it is different. It is shorter (about 2 hours 14 minutes versus 3 hours), uses shorter reading passages, allows the Desmos graphing calculator throughout Math, and is section-adaptive, meaning the second module adjusts to how you did in the first. Many UAE students find the shorter, on-screen format less tiring, but the adaptive second module can feel harder when the first goes well. Yes. A 1500 sits around the 98th percentile, which means it is higher than roughly 98% of test-takers, and it is competitive at most selective US universities. For the most competitive programmes, students often aim for 1500 to 1550 and above. The right target depends on your shortlist, so we set it from your dream colleges' middle-50% score range and build a plan to reach it from a Bluebook diagnostic.
There is no official lifetime limit. You can sit the Digital SAT on any of the international test dates offered each year. Most students take it two or three times and submit their best result, and because many US universities superscore (combining your best Math and Reading and Writing across dates), planned retakes can lift your overall score. No, there is no negative marking on the Digital SAT, so you should answer every question even if you are unsure. Within a module you can flag questions and move back and forth freely, but once you submit a module you cannot return to it, and the two modules in each section are timed separately. Yes. A calculator is allowed throughout the entire Math section of the Digital SAT, there is no longer a no-calculator section. The Bluebook app has a built-in Desmos graphing calculator, and you can also bring your own approved calculator.
